The purpose of this study is to examine the life and works of Abu-Talib al-Makkx, one of the greatest sufi writers of the fourth Islamic century, with special attention being paid to his mystical doctrine, as expounded in his chief work entitled "Qut al-Qulub fx mu'amalat al-mahbtib" .

The thesis is divided into two parts. The first part, which constitutes the first chapter, deals with the biography of al-Makkx and examines the characteristic traits of his thoughts and personality.

In the second part, which constitutes four chapters, the mystical doctrine of al-Makkx is studied under the broad based divisions of: The religious life (ch. Ii), the mystical doctrine (ch. Ill), the mystical life (ch. IV), the mystic path (ch. V).

In analysing al-Makkx's mystical doctrine, detailed studies are made in relation to his concept of religious life as a preliminary basis for the higher mystical life, and his concept of mystical life with special reference to his concept of the heart, science of the heart, theory of knowledge, gnosis, and finally his concept of the mystical states and stations.

This thesis shows the contribution made by al-Makkx, to the formulation of sufi theory and practice, during the most significant period of sufism, namely the period of formulation, systematisation, and documentation.
